On Wednesday, May 14, 2025, the Ministry of External Affairs (MEA) stated that China’s “creative naming” of locations would not change the fact that Arunachal Pradesh is a “inalienable part of India.” The Ministry-level reaction followed the announcement by China’s Ministry of Foreign Affairs that some locations in Arunachal Pradesh would henceforth have different names.

China’s conceited and absurd attempts to name locations in the Indian state of Arunachal Pradesh have continued, as we have observed. Such initiatives are categorically rejected in accordance with our principled stance. The MEA’s official spokesperson, Randhir Jaiswal, stated in a statement that “creative naming will not alter the undeniable reality that Arunachal Pradesh was, is, and will always remain an integral and inalienable part of India.”

China has “standardized” the names of various locations in Arunachal Pradesh, which Beijing calls Zangnan, according to Lin Jian, the spokeswoman for China’s Ministry of Foreign Affairs. Regarding Beijing’s efforts to “standardize” the names in the border state, China and India have had tense discussions.

Similar efforts were conducted in April 2024, when Beijing stated that roughly thirty locations in Arunachal Pradesh will be renamed. China’s Ministry of Civil Affairs declared in April 2023 that it had “standardized” the names of 11 locations, including a number of high peaks in Arunachal Pradesh. India has strongly objected on each of these instances, asserting its control over Arunachal Pradesh, which is home to some of the eastern Himalayas’ highest peaks.
